Corey Long’s recap: “Jonathan Drouin scored twice for the Lightning (14-13-2), who are 1-6-1 in their past eight games. Valtteri Filppula scored, and Andrei Vasilevskiy made 33 saves.” [NHL.com]

Roger Mooney’s recap: “The goal put the Lightning on top by two midway through the second period against the defending Stanley Cup champions. An enviable position, for sure, except that the Penguins haven’t skipped a beat since last June.” [Tampa Bay Times]

Tampa Bay Lightning Smothered By Penalties In Loss To Pittsburgh Penguins. [Bolts by the Bay]

Mooney’s “how to fix it” story:  “You play defense, and when you’re playing defense as a five (-man unit) and you got good gaps and your forwards are back pressuring, you’re playing zone to zone to zone, that’s how you create turnovers. That’s how you get rushes. That’s how you create offense,” Cooper said. “It sounds like it doesn’t make sense, but it truly does, because that’s how it works.” [Tampa Bay Times]
